Antioxidants are natural compounds found in foods that help protect the body from armful free radicals.
The researches show that human diseases are mediated by oxidative stress and imbalance between pro-oxidant and antioxidant factors. The human body has several mechanisms to counteract oxidative stress produced in situ, or be externally supplied by food and/or supplements.
The majority of the available research on the role of antioxidant has focus on vitamin E. Vitamin E is the major antioxidant in the lipid environment of cellular and subcellular membranes, and also in plasma lipoproteins, protecting the vital phospholipids from peroxidation.
The vitamin, chiefly α-tocopherol, is specifically and actively incorporated within biological membranes where it stabilizes the lipoprotein structure.
